Development of a task-oriented, auction-based task allocation framework for a heterogeneous multirobot system

A multirobot system has cooperative team of robots designed to enhance efficiency of its operations. One of the critically investigated problems of multirobot system is the multirobot task allocation (MRTA) issue. The main objective of MRTA is to assign tasks to the most suitable robot based on its...

Full description

Bibliographic Details
Main Authors: Tan, Eijyne, Rishwaraj, G., Ponnambalam, S. G.
Format: Article
Language:English
Published: Springer India 2020
Subjects:
Online Access:http://umpir.ump.edu.my/id/eprint/28378/1/Development%20of%20a%20task-oriented%2C%20auction-based%20task%20allocation%20framework%20.pdf
_version_ 1796994066255183872
author Tan, Eijyne
Rishwaraj, G.
Ponnambalam, S. G.
author_facet Tan, Eijyne
Rishwaraj, G.
Ponnambalam, S. G.
author_sort Tan, Eijyne
collection UMP
description A multirobot system has cooperative team of robots designed to enhance efficiency of its operations. One of the critically investigated problems of multirobot system is the multirobot task allocation (MRTA) issue. The main objective of MRTA is to assign tasks to the most suitable robot based on its functions and capability as well as availability. In this paper, a task-oriented, auction-based task allocation framework is presented and tested through simulations and real-world experiments. The developed framework consists of a novel heuristic-based task allocation algorithm and communication module. It is implemented in a multirobot system, allowing tasks to be dynamically assigned to the robots as they achieve given tasks. The implemented framework shows robustness in its flexibility to the task and environment requirements such as resource and energy requirements and size of the environment. The framework involved a task allocation algorithm, which consists of bid generation and bid selection process, and a TCP/IP-based client-server communication module. The results from both simulations and real-world experiments matched, producing optimum results in task allocation.
first_indexed 2024-03-06T12:42:34Z
format Article
id UMPir28378
institution Universiti Malaysia Pahang
language English
last_indexed 2024-03-06T12:42:34Z
publishDate 2020
publisher Springer India
record_format dspace
spelling UMPir283782020-06-15T02:31:10Z http://umpir.ump.edu.my/id/eprint/28378/ Development of a task-oriented, auction-based task allocation framework for a heterogeneous multirobot system Tan, Eijyne Rishwaraj, G. Ponnambalam, S. G. TJ Mechanical engineering and machinery TS Manufactures A multirobot system has cooperative team of robots designed to enhance efficiency of its operations. One of the critically investigated problems of multirobot system is the multirobot task allocation (MRTA) issue. The main objective of MRTA is to assign tasks to the most suitable robot based on its functions and capability as well as availability. In this paper, a task-oriented, auction-based task allocation framework is presented and tested through simulations and real-world experiments. The developed framework consists of a novel heuristic-based task allocation algorithm and communication module. It is implemented in a multirobot system, allowing tasks to be dynamically assigned to the robots as they achieve given tasks. The implemented framework shows robustness in its flexibility to the task and environment requirements such as resource and energy requirements and size of the environment. The framework involved a task allocation algorithm, which consists of bid generation and bid selection process, and a TCP/IP-based client-server communication module. The results from both simulations and real-world experiments matched, producing optimum results in task allocation. Springer India 2020-05-09 Article PeerReviewed pdf en http://umpir.ump.edu.my/id/eprint/28378/1/Development%20of%20a%20task-oriented%2C%20auction-based%20task%20allocation%20framework%20.pdf Tan, Eijyne and Rishwaraj, G. and Ponnambalam, S. G. (2020) Development of a task-oriented, auction-based task allocation framework for a heterogeneous multirobot system. Sadhana, 45 (1). pp. 1-13. ISSN 0256-2499 (Print); 0973-7677 (Online). (Published) https://doi.org/10.1007/s12046-020-01330-4 https://doi.org/10.1007/s12046-020-01330-4
spellingShingle TJ Mechanical engineering and machinery
TS Manufactures
Tan, Eijyne
Rishwaraj, G.
Ponnambalam, S. G.
Development of a task-oriented, auction-based task allocation framework for a heterogeneous multirobot system
title Development of a task-oriented, auction-based task allocation framework for a heterogeneous multirobot system
title_full Development of a task-oriented, auction-based task allocation framework for a heterogeneous multirobot system
title_fullStr Development of a task-oriented, auction-based task allocation framework for a heterogeneous multirobot system
title_full_unstemmed Development of a task-oriented, auction-based task allocation framework for a heterogeneous multirobot system
title_short Development of a task-oriented, auction-based task allocation framework for a heterogeneous multirobot system
title_sort development of a task oriented auction based task allocation framework for a heterogeneous multirobot system
topic TJ Mechanical engineering and machinery
TS Manufactures
url http://umpir.ump.edu.my/id/eprint/28378/1/Development%20of%20a%20task-oriented%2C%20auction-based%20task%20allocation%20framework%20.pdf
work_keys_str_mv AT taneijyne developmentofataskorientedauctionbasedtaskallocationframeworkforaheterogeneousmultirobotsystem
AT rishwarajg developmentofataskorientedauctionbasedtaskallocationframeworkforaheterogeneousmultirobotsystem
AT ponnambalamsg developmentofataskorientedauctionbasedtaskallocationframeworkforaheterogeneousmultirobotsystem